Universal Mouse Tracker

Ultra-lean mouse cursor overlay with pointer tracking + robust DOM-safe injection

スクリプトをインストールするには、Tampermonkey, GreasemonkeyViolentmonkey のような拡張機能のインストールが必要です。

You will need to install an extension such as Tampermonkey to install this script.

スクリプトをインストールするには、TampermonkeyViolentmonkey のような拡張機能のインストールが必要です。

スクリプトをインストールするには、TampermonkeyUserscripts のような拡張機能のインストールが必要です。

このスクリプトをインストールするには、Tampermonkeyなどの拡張機能をインストールする必要があります。

このスクリプトをインストールするには、ユーザースクリプト管理ツールの拡張機能をインストールする必要があります。

(ユーザースクリプト管理ツールは設定済みなのでインストール!)

Advertisement:

このスタイルをインストールするには、Stylusなどの拡張機能をインストールする必要があります。

このスタイルをインストールするには、Stylus などの拡張機能をインストールする必要があります。

このスタイルをインストールするには、Stylus tなどの拡張機能をインストールする必要があります。

このスタイルをインストールするには、ユーザースタイル管理用の拡張機能をインストールする必要があります。

このスタイルをインストールするには、ユーザースタイル管理用の拡張機能をインストールする必要があります。

このスタイルをインストールするには、ユーザースタイル管理用の拡張機能をインストールする必要があります。

(ユーザースタイル管理ツールは設定済みなのでインストール!)

Advertisement:

このスクリプトの質問や評価の投稿はこちら通報はこちらへお寄せください
作者
Michael Stutesman
1日のインストール数
3
累計インストール数
5
評価
0 0 0
バージョン
1.7.0
作成日
2026/06/20
更新日
2026/06/24
大きさ
4.08KB
ライセンス
MIT
対象サイト
すべてのサイト

🌐 Universal Mouse Tracker (Works well for OBS or equivalent)

A lightweight, zero-dependency cursor overlay for OBS capture and streaming setups. Provides smooth pointer tracking with DOM-safe injection and minimal performance impact.

This script renders a subtle cursor indicator that follows mouse movement across all websites, designed specifically for screen recording and live streaming workflows.


⚙️ Features

Real-time pointer tracking using pointermove Smooth requestAnimationFrame-based rendering Fully transparent overlay layer (OBS-friendly) Safe DOM mounting at document-start Singleton guard to prevent duplicate injection Minimal performance overhead Works on all websites


🧠 Design Philosophy

Built for stability and efficiency:

No external dependencies No polling loops No mutation observers No unnecessary DOM querying Frame-synced updates only when needed


🎥 Ideal Use Cases

OBS Studio screen recording Tutorial videos Software demos UI walkthroughs Live streaming overlays


⚠️ Notes

Designed to remain visually subtle and non-intrusive. Best used with OBS display or window capture.


📄 License

MIT License — free to use, modify, and distribute with attribution.